The Bryants' first daughter, Natalia, was born in January 2003. The start resulted in a reconciliation between Bryant and his parents. Due to an ectopic pregnancy, Vanessa suffered a miscarriage within the spring of 2005. Their second daughter, Gianna Maria-Onore (also known as "Gigi"), was born in May 2006.

In 2006, he scored a career-high 81 factors; the second most factors scored in a single game in league history, behind Wilt Chamberlain's 100-point sport in 1962. Bryant led the team to two consecutive championships in 2009 and 2010, and was named NBA Finals MVP on each occasions. He continued to be among the high players within the league via 2013, when he suffered a torn Achilles tendon at age 34. He subsequently suffered season-ending accidents to his knee and shoulder, respectively, in the following two seasons. Citing physical decline, Bryant retired after the 2015–16 season.
